使用 Ciuic 成本预警功能控制 DeepSeek 使用开销:防止预算超支的技术实践

昨天 6阅读

在当前的 AI 应用开发中,调用大模型服务(如 DeepSeek)已经成为许多企业和开发者构建智能应用的重要方式。然而,随着调用量的增加,成本也迅速上升。尤其是在测试阶段或模型调优过程中,若缺乏有效的成本控制机制,很容易出现预算超支的情况,进而导致项目停滞或财务压力。

本文将介绍如何利用 Ciuic 平台的成本预警功能(官方网址:https://cloud.ciuic.com)来实现对 DeepSeek 接口调用的精细化成本管理,帮助开发者和企业有效控制预算,防止“破防”式超支。


为什么需要成本预警?

在使用 DeepSeek 这类按调用量计费的大模型服务时,开发者通常会面临以下挑战:

调用成本不可控:尤其是在测试、调试阶段,模型调用次数频繁,可能导致账单飙升。缺乏实时监控机制:很多开发者在使用过程中缺乏对调用成本的实时监控,导致超支后才发现问题。项目预算管理困难:团队协作开发中,多人调用模型容易造成预算分配不清、责任不明。

因此,一个实时、灵活、可配置的成本预警系统显得尤为重要。


Ciuic 平台简介

Ciuic 是一个专注于 AI 服务调用管理的平台,提供包括 API 管理、调用统计、成本监控、访问控制等功能。其核心优势在于:

多模型平台集成:支持 DeepSeek、OpenAI、通义千问、文心一言等主流大模型平台。细粒度权限控制:可为不同用户或团队分配不同的调用额度。可视化成本监控:提供图表化展示调用次数、消耗 Token 数量、费用趋势等。成本预警系统:支持设置预算上限、预警阈值,并通过邮件、Webhook 等方式通知用户。

Ciuic 成本预警功能详解

1. 预算设置与阈值预警

Ciuic 允许用户为每个项目或用户设置预算上限。例如,你可以为某个测试项目设置 500 元的月度预算上限,当调用费用达到 400 元(即 80%)时,触发预警通知。

设置步骤如下:

登录 Ciuic 官网进入【成本管理】页面创建一个新的预算项,选择 DeepSeek 模型设置预算金额、周期(如月度)设置预警阈值(如 70%、90%)配置通知方式(如邮件、Slack、Webhook)

2. 实时成本监控

Ciuic 提供了实时的调用成本监控面板,用户可以查看:

当前项目的累计调用次数消耗的 Token 数量已产生的费用每日费用趋势图

这些数据可以帮助开发者快速了解模型调用的经济负担,从而做出及时调整。

3. 自动暂停功能(可选)

对于高风险项目,Ciuic 还提供自动暂停调用功能。当预算达到设定上限后,平台会自动暂停 API 请求,防止进一步的费用产生。


技术实现:如何在项目中集成 Ciuic 的成本预警?

Ciuic 支持多种接入方式,包括 API 代理、SDK 集成、以及 Webhook 回调机制。以下是一个基于 API 代理方式的技术实现示例。

1. 使用 Ciuic 作为 DeepSeek 的代理网关

你可以将 Ciuic 设置为 DeepSeek API 的代理服务器,所有请求先经过 Ciuic,再转发至 DeepSeek,从而实现统一的成本统计和控制。

请求流程如下:

你的应用 -> Ciuic API 网关 -> DeepSeek API -> 返回结果

示例请求:

POST https://api-gateway.ciuic.com/deepseek/chat/completionsAuthorization: Bearer YOUR_CIUIC_API_KEYContent-Type: application/json{  "model": "deepseek-chat",  "messages": [    {"role": "user", "content": "你好,DeepSeek!"}  ]}

每次调用都会被 Ciuic 记录,并计入预算系统中。

2. SDK 集成(适用于 Node.js / Python)

Ciuic 提供了 SDK 支持,方便开发者在代码中直接调用,并自动记录调用成本。

Python 示例:

from ciuic_sdk import CiuicClientclient = CiuicClient(api_key="YOUR_API_KEY")response = client.deepseek.chat.completions.create(    model="deepseek-chat",    messages=[        {"role": "user", "content": "请帮我写一个Python函数,实现斐波那契数列。"}    ])print(response.choices[0].message.content)

每次调用都会被自动记录到 Ciuic 的成本系统中。

3. Webhook 接收预警通知

你可以在 Ciuic 控制台中设置 Webhook 地址,当预算达到预警阈值时,Ciuic 会自动向该地址发送 POST 请求,内容如下:

{  "project": "test-project",  "model": "deepseek",  "current_cost": 420.50,  "budget_limit": 500,  "status": "threshold_reached",  "timestamp": "2025-04-05T12:34:56Z"}

你可以根据这个通知,触发邮件、短信、Slack 消息等提醒机制。


成本控制的最佳实践

1. 分项目设置预算

建议为每个项目(如测试、生产、开发)设置独立的预算,避免不同用途的调用互相干扰。

2. 设置多个预警阈值

例如设置 70%、90%、100% 三个预警级别,分别发送不同级别的提醒,确保及时干预。

3. 使用 Token 预估功能

在正式调用前,可以使用 Ciuic 提供的 Token 预估功能,评估一次调用的大致成本,避免不必要的高额消耗。

4. 定期审查调用记录

定期查看 Ciuic 的调用记录与成本报表,识别高成本的调用模式,优化 Prompt 设计或减少不必要的调用次数。


在 AI 开发日益普及的今天,成本控制已成为不可忽视的一环。尤其在使用 DeepSeek 这类高性能大模型时,缺乏有效的成本管理机制,极易导致预算失控,甚至项目失败。

通过集成 Ciuic 的成本预警功能,开发者可以实现对 DeepSeek 调用的实时监控、预算控制与自动预警,有效防止预算“破防”,让 AI 项目在可控成本下稳定运行。

如果你正在使用 DeepSeek,或者计划将其集成到自己的产品中,不妨尝试使用 Ciuic 的成本管理功能,为你的项目加上一层“财务防火墙”。


官网地址:
Ciuic AI 管理平台

文档地址:
https://docs.ciuic.com

支持模型:
DeepSeek、OpenAI、通义千问、文心一言、星火大模型、Llama 系列等


作者: AI 工程师 / DevOps 实践者
日期: 2025年4月5日

免责声明:本文来自网站作者,不代表CIUIC的观点和立场,本站所发布的一切资源仅限用于学习和研究目的;不得将上述内容用于商业或者非法用途,否则,一切后果请用户自负。本站信息来自网络,版权争议与本站无关。您必须在下载后的24个小时之内,从您的电脑中彻底删除上述内容。如果您喜欢该程序,请支持正版软件,购买注册,得到更好的正版服务。客服邮箱:ciuic@ciuic.com

目录[+]

您是本站第26677名访客 今日有9篇新文章

微信号复制成功

打开微信,点击右上角"+"号,添加朋友,粘贴微信号,搜索即可!